An Early Victorian Most Noble Order Of The Garter, K.g. certificate_of_authenticity A First & Second WarAn Early Victorian Most Noble Order of the Garter, K. G. Knights breast star, silver, gold and enamels, 92 x 81mm, the reverse back plate inscribed Hunt & Roskell Jewellers to her Majesty & Royal Family. London, fitted with gold pin and catch for wearing, loss of enamel beneath Pense of motto, otherwise very fine.
